jlsitemap icon indicating copy to clipboard operation
jlsitemap copied to clipboard

новые пункты исключаются из карты сайта, если значение robots выставлено по-умолчанию

Open Sulpher opened this issue 11 months ago • 0 comments

js sitemap 2.0.0. joomla 5.2

По какой-то причине сайт имеет некоторые пункты меню, исключенные из генерации (видно в режиме отладки). пример: Image

материал: Image

категория: Image

пункт меню: Image

общие настройки:

Image

у меня есть страницы, относящиеся к категории "статические страницы" и какая-то часть материалов исключается из карты сайта, а какая-то нет. я проверил - у материалов Метатег Robots выставлен по-умолчанию. у сайта ранее было глобальное значение noindex,nofollow. поставил на индексацию. кэш отключен. теперь создаю вообще новую категорию, новый материал и пункт меню на него. он попадает в отладке в исключенные страницы. ставлю принудительно пункту меню index, follow и он попадает в карту. так. далее. снова ставлю значение в по-умолчанию (в глобальных настройках это index,follow) и перегенерирую карту. пункты попали в исключение. теперь я накатываю предыдущую версию компонента 1.12.0 и снова перегенерирую карту и мои исключенные ранее страницы попадают в карту. отработка правильная. теперь я снова ставлю поверх версию 2.0.0 и перегенерирую карту и страницы снова попадают в исключенные. при чем не все,а выборочные. по какой логике это работает и как воспроизвести на др сайте я не знаю. скринкаст записан.

Sulpher avatar Jan 23 '25 13:01 Sulpher